WebDefinitions. Aspirant: individual who is pursuing membership in a fraternity or sorority. Line: group of inductees that were initiated into a chapter together. Neophyte (Neo): member who has not brought in a line, youngest member in a chapter. Since its inception, Sigma Gamma Rho has promoted unity among women and for years many alumnae chapters worked with individuals who were not members of Greek-lettered organizations.
